The Black Keys – Delta Kream
Last weeks album of the week was, The Black Keys – Delta Kream Delta Kream is the tenth album by American rock duo the Black Keys, released through Easy Eye Sound and Nonesuch Records on May 14, 2021. It is a cover album of hill country blues songs. It was preceded by the April 15 […]